欢迎来到天天文库
浏览记录
ID:16487868
大小:45.00 KB
页数:8页
时间:2018-08-10
《高斯滤波函数(二维)my》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、voidSnake_Fun::Gauss_Image(WORD*m_Image_Data,intm_Image_Colunms,intm_Image_Rows,intm_Image_Layers,intkerner,doublesigma){intcolunm=m_Image_Colunms;//输入图像数据introw=m_Image_Rows;intlayer=m_Image_Layers;intplane_rc_data=row*colunm;intplane_tol_data=layer*plane_rc_data;
2、inthalf_kerner=(kerner+1)/2-1;//模板步长;WORD*G_Image=newWORD[plane_tol_data];//高斯滤波后的图像for(inti=0;i3、r*kerner];//一维高斯数组for(inti=0;i4、ouble[kerner];gau_xx[i]=newdouble[kerner];gau_yy[i]=newdouble[kerner];}for(inti=0;i5、ner;j++){gau_y[j][i]=gau_x[i][j];}}for(inti=0;i6、igma));}}doublemax_ker=0;for(inti=0;i7、m_Image_Colunms,m_Image_Rows,m_Image_Layers,kerner,kerner);memcpy(m_Image_Data,G_Image,plane_tol_data*sizeof(WORD));if(Gauss_temp!=NULL){for(inti=0;i8、************************二维卷积函数*******************************************************************************************************************
3、r*kerner];//一维高斯数组for(inti=0;i4、ouble[kerner];gau_xx[i]=newdouble[kerner];gau_yy[i]=newdouble[kerner];}for(inti=0;i5、ner;j++){gau_y[j][i]=gau_x[i][j];}}for(inti=0;i6、igma));}}doublemax_ker=0;for(inti=0;i7、m_Image_Colunms,m_Image_Rows,m_Image_Layers,kerner,kerner);memcpy(m_Image_Data,G_Image,plane_tol_data*sizeof(WORD));if(Gauss_temp!=NULL){for(inti=0;i8、************************二维卷积函数*******************************************************************************************************************
4、ouble[kerner];gau_xx[i]=newdouble[kerner];gau_yy[i]=newdouble[kerner];}for(inti=0;i5、ner;j++){gau_y[j][i]=gau_x[i][j];}}for(inti=0;i6、igma));}}doublemax_ker=0;for(inti=0;i7、m_Image_Colunms,m_Image_Rows,m_Image_Layers,kerner,kerner);memcpy(m_Image_Data,G_Image,plane_tol_data*sizeof(WORD));if(Gauss_temp!=NULL){for(inti=0;i8、************************二维卷积函数*******************************************************************************************************************
5、ner;j++){gau_y[j][i]=gau_x[i][j];}}for(inti=0;i6、igma));}}doublemax_ker=0;for(inti=0;i7、m_Image_Colunms,m_Image_Rows,m_Image_Layers,kerner,kerner);memcpy(m_Image_Data,G_Image,plane_tol_data*sizeof(WORD));if(Gauss_temp!=NULL){for(inti=0;i8、************************二维卷积函数*******************************************************************************************************************
6、igma));}}doublemax_ker=0;for(inti=0;i7、m_Image_Colunms,m_Image_Rows,m_Image_Layers,kerner,kerner);memcpy(m_Image_Data,G_Image,plane_tol_data*sizeof(WORD));if(Gauss_temp!=NULL){for(inti=0;i8、************************二维卷积函数*******************************************************************************************************************
7、m_Image_Colunms,m_Image_Rows,m_Image_Layers,kerner,kerner);memcpy(m_Image_Data,G_Image,plane_tol_data*sizeof(WORD));if(Gauss_temp!=NULL){for(inti=0;i8、************************二维卷积函数*******************************************************************************************************************
8、************************二维卷积函数*******************************************************************************************************************
此文档下载收益归作者所有